The tax-rate lookup cache in the Breva checkout service worries me. Entries are keyed only by region code, so a stale or poisoned entry would apply the wrong rate to every order in that region until expiry. Please verify: TTLs are short enough to bound exposure, negative lookups aren't cached, and the refresh path revalidates against the signed rate feed rather than trusting upstream blindly. Also confirm eviction is size-bounded so an attacker can't churn the keyspace. Current cache settings for review:

limits module of yagaf-yajef:
RATE_LIMITS = {
    "novwyn": 950,
    "wenath": 428,
    "prawyn": 413,
    "gorvan": 539,
    "praael": 870,
    "drumir": 113,
    "gordor": 439,
}

The Quotaline service in the Vessmark platform enforces per-tenant rate quotas at the ingress layer. Each tenant's limits are resolved from QUOTALINE_POLICY_PATH at startup and cached for sixty seconds. Reviewers should confirm that QUOTALINE_ENFORCE_MODE is set to `strict` in production, since `advisory` merely logs overages. Quota overrides are signed, and the verifier refuses unsigned payloads. The signing verification step requires a shared key, which the service reads from the following line of the environment file.

secret setting of kagep-kajep: ARCHIVE_KEY3=481

Meeting notes — contract transfer, Eastbrook to Wynmere office

Quick recap for the receiving site: the signed Tollvane agreements go out Thursday by courier, not internal post — legal was firm on that. Two folders, red seals, inventory sheet on top. Wynmere reception should expect arrival before noon and sign the transfer log straight away. One more thing agreed in the meeting: the hand-over instruction is below.

drop instructions, hahip-badug: the quenox ralath courier leaves the kaseth fraiel rusiel tameth belys istdor ralion giliel ledger at gate 7830 under passcode 165413

# Flaglight Rollouts — Approvals

Quick version for on-call: any rollout touching more than 5% of traffic needs an approval in Flaglight before the ramp continues. Kill switches don't need approval — just flip them and note it in the incident channel. Scheduled ramps pause automatically if error budget burns hot. If you're stuck at 2 a.m. with a pending approval, there's one person authorized to override, and that's the approver below.

account owner for tagep-bafof: Norael Gilax Juleth